The cycling world can breathe a sigh of relief. The serious crash involving Urska Zigart in the final stretch of today's Tour de Suisse stage had sent shivers down everyone's spine, but overall the Slovenian cyclist got off relatively lightly.
Her team, AG Insurance - Soudal, has just issued a press release reassuring everyone about the condition of the Slovenian cyclist, teammate of Tadej Pogacar. "Following the crash that occurred in the final kilometre of the second stage of the Tour de Suisse Women, Urška Žigart was immediately assisted by the race medical team and the team doctor, before being transferred to hospital for further examinations. After undergoing several medical tests, Urška was diagnosed with a fractured jaw. Fortunately, no other injuries were detected during the examinations - the team statement reads. - The team's medical staff is currently evaluating the next steps to ensure that Urška receives the best possible treatment and an optimal recovery path. At this stage, our absolute priority is her health and wellbeing. We wish to thank the race medical staff, hospital personnel and all those who have sent messages of support following the incident. Further updates will be provided in due course. The entire AG Insurance - Soudal staff wishes Urška a swift and complete recovery".
